When It’s Time to Get Your AC Repaired

Is the level of convenience in your house falling short of what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le problems that, if disregarded, could lead to more serious repair work or the requirement for an early replacement of your a/c unit. While a system that won’t switch on is a clear indication that you need repair work, there are other, less obvious issues. If you recognize with the more subtle indicators of a issue with your cooling, you will be able to contact a professional service expert faster rather than later on.

If any of the following use, among our Iowa AC repair professionals encourages that you give us a call:

  • You are incurring an boost in the quantity of cash needed to spend for your regular monthly energy costs: Inefficient operation of your air conditioning unit can be caused by a number of different concerns, including dripping ductwork, an internal malfunction, or a faulty thermostat. This indicates that it has to work more difficult to keep your home cool, which will result in a substantial increase in the amount that you pay in utility costs.
  • You just see hot air coming out of your vents: First things initially, make certain you have not accidentally set the thermostat to the inaccurate temperature level by inspecting it. If that is not the case, then you most likely have a issue on the inside of your air conditioner, and you ought to get it inspected by a professional.
  • You are seeing a greater humidity level at your property: Even though this is not the main function of your a/c unit, it is responsible for regulating the humidity level within your home or commercial building. Higher humidity indicates that there is an excess of wetness in the air, which can cause the growth of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is vital that you get this matter fixed as rapidly as humanly possible, especially for the sake of your safety.
  • The airflow in your unit is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a wide variety of factors that can lead to insufficient airflow. We will require to perform a extensive assessment in order to find out whether the problem is the outcome of a clogged up air filter, an issue with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, dripping ductwork, or obstructed air ducts.
  • You observe that there is a significant amount of moisture in the location around your system: Condensation is a natural event, nevertheless it should not exist in excessive amounts. It is possible that you have a dripping refrigerant or a stopped up drain tube if you notice any excess moisture or pooling water in the location.
  • Strange Noises from Your Unit: It is to be anticipated for an air conditioning system to produce some background noise while it is running. On the other hand, if it begins making audible screeching, screeching, grinding, groaning, or scraping sounds, this is an apparent indication that something needs to be fixed.
  • It appears that there is a issue with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the problems you’re having with your a/c. If you have cold and hot areas around your home, your system will not turn off, or it will not start, it could be because of a problem with the thermostat. If your system will not begin, it could also be due to the fact that it will not shut off.
  • Foul odors are originating from your unit: There might be a issue with your a/c if you smell anything burning or a musty odor. These odors can be caused by a range of factors, consisting of mold advancement and charred circuitry.
  • Your unit turns typically between the following states: When the temperature inside your home reaches the level that you have actually chosen on the thermostat, air conditioning unit are set to turn off instantly. In spite of this, it will continue to cycle even when there is something incorrect with it.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ises

There are a couple of noises that need to not be heard coming from air conditioning system although they do not operate in full silence. These noises might be anything from a banging to a shrieking to a grinding to a clicking sound. These specific sounds often suggest that there is a issue within the cooling system that has to be fixed by a professional of in Polk County.

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your air conditioning The following ought to be included:

  • Banging: The problem is generally the compressor in an air conditioner that is making a banging noise. This element of the a/c unit is accountable for delivering refrigerant to the various other parts of the unit in order to eliminate excess heat from your home. Compressor components may loosen up as the air conditioner system ages. This noise is triggered by the parts moving and rattling and crashing one another.
  • Shrieking: A damaged blower fan motor within the air conditioner might produce a sound similar to screeching or squealing if the motor is working improperly. Usually, a faulty fan belt or broken bearings in the motor are to blame for this noise. Shut off the a/c right away and connect with a professional for repairs whenever you hear a screeching noise.
  • Grinding: The noise of something grinding is never ever a good sign to hear coming from any type of mechanical item. Pistons inside the compressor might have worn out, which may lead to this grinding sound originating from the air conditioner.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it often shows that the compressor itself needs to be changed. The complete air conditioning system might require to be replaced depending on the model of air conditioner and how old it is.
  • Clicking: It is really common for an ac system to make a clicking sound when it initially turns on. If you hear clicking throughout the entire period of the cooling cycle, then there is a issue with the clicking. These clicks are the result of a thermostat that is not working effectively.
